What Is a Ring Doorbell and How Does It Work?

A Ring Doorbell is a smart home device that combines a traditional doorbell with a video camera. It allows homeowners to see, hear, and communicate with visitors remotely via a smartphone app. This device enhances home security by providing real-time video feeds and alerts when someone approaches the door.

According to the Ring company, their products enhance security and convenience by allowing users to monitor visitors from anywhere and receive notifications of movement. They emphasize the importance of these features in creating safer neighborhoods.

The Ring Doorbell operates through Wi-Fi connections. It captures video in high-definition and activates motion detection alerts. Users can also use two-way audio to speak with visitors. The device typically features night vision capabilities, ensuring functionality in low-light conditions.

How Do You Choose the Right Ring Doorbell for Your Needs?

To choose the right Ring doorbell for your needs, consider factors such as video quality, power options, smart home compatibility, field of view, and installation requirements.

Video quality: The video clarity can vary significantly among models. Most Ring doorbells offer HD video with options for higher resolutions. For example, the Ring Video Doorbell Pro 2 provides 1536p resolution, which enhances image clarity.

Power options: Ring doorbells can be powered through hardwired connections or rechargeable batteries. Hardwired models provide constant power, while battery-operated ones allow for easier installation. Assess your home’s electrical setup to determine which option suits you best.

Smart home compatibility: Ensure that the doorbell integrates well with your existing smart home devices. Many Ring doorbells work seamlessly with systems like Amazon Alexa. This allows you to control the doorbell using voice commands.

Field of view: Different models provide various field of view angles. A wider field of view allows you to capture more of the area in front of your door. For example, the Ring Doorbell Elite has a field of view of 160 degrees, making it ideal for monitoring large areas.

Installation requirements: Consider how much effort you want to invest in installation. Some models are easy to set up with minimal tools, while others, like hardwired options, may require professional installation. Assess your comfort with DIY projects when choosing a model.

By evaluating these factors, you can select a Ring doorbell that best fits your preferences and requirements.

What Common Issues Do Users Encounter with Ring Doorbells, and How Can They Be Resolved?

Users commonly encounter several issues with Ring Doorbells. These issues include poor video quality, connectivity problems, battery life concerns, delayed notifications, and setup difficulties.

  1. Poor video quality
  2. Connectivity problems
  3. Battery life concerns
  4. Delayed notifications
  5. Setup difficulties

Transitioning to a more detailed examination of these points reveals the underlying causes and potential solutions.

  1. Poor Video Quality: Poor video quality occurs when the camera fails to deliver clear images or videos. This can result from low resolution settings or insufficient lighting. According to Ring’s support documentation, users can enhance video quality by adjusting the video settings in the app to the highest resolution available and ensuring proper lighting conditions. For instance, using supplemental outdoor lighting can significantly improve nighttime visibility.

  2. Connectivity Problems: Connectivity problems frequently arise due to weak Wi-Fi signals or router issues. Ring recommends that users have a stable internet connection with a minimum upload speed of 1 Mbps. Placing the doorbell within range of the router can mitigate these problems. If issues persist, utilizing a Wi-Fi extender may improve connectivity.

  3. Battery Life Concerns: Battery life concerns manifest when users find their Ring batteries depleting quickly. This situation often occurs due to frequent motion alerts or high-traffic areas. To extend battery life, users can adjust the motion sensitivity settings within the app or set up a power kit for a constant power supply. Ring’s own data indicates that placing the device in a low-movement area can double battery lifespan.

  4. Delayed Notifications: Delayed notifications may hinder timely responses to events captured by the doorbell. This issue can stem from a slow internet connection or app settings. Users should ensure that their mobile devices have enabled notifications for the Ring app and verify their internet speed to be sufficient. Recommendations from Ring’s technical team suggest enabling “Live View” for real-time notifications.

  5. Setup Difficulties: Setup difficulties often occur due to improper installation or software issues. Users sometimes face challenges connecting the doorbell to their home’s Wi-Fi network. Following Ring’s step-by-step setup guide meticulously can help. Additionally, checking for app updates or resetting the doorbell may resolve common setup issues.
